Spool isn't the problem, it's averting enough exhaust gases away from the turbo to keep the boost at a steady level. With a divided manifold and a single gate, the turbo is seeing less exhaust pressure from two of the runners than the other two. A single wastegate on a tubular manifold is usually plumbed into a merged collector, not a divided. This is similar to the way Buschur used to weld an HKS external on the number one runner of a stock manifold or the old cast T3 manifolds. I'm guessing this will cause some erratic boost control with this size turbo, but practice outweighs theory everytime. We'll see how it comes out. It shouldn't be that tough to add another wastegate later.
